Kooner Upset in Title Bid

a

a

By:  Rick McLean at Ringside

Photos By:  Durell  Wambolt

a

On Saturday May 15, 2010 at the Powerade Centre in Brampton, Ontario United Promotions held six action packed fights culminating with the main event that saw Mexican Jose Silveira upset the hometown fighter Andrew Kooner, capturing the vacant N.A.B.A. Bantamweight championship by a four round 39-37, 39-37 & 38-38 technical decision.  The fight was halted after four rounds by the ring doctor due to a severe cut that started on Kooner’s forehead and ran vertically down between his eyes.  The cut was caused by an accidental clash of heads.

 a

a

It was déjà vu for Kooner as he came out in the opening round looking sluggish which might have been caused by a long lay off; having only fought six ½ rounds since September 2008.  Kooner’s June 2009, fight in the UK was halted after 0:59 seconds of the first round due to cuts sustained by accidental clashes of heads.  In addition, nerves could have played a part as well due to the large partisan crowd who turned out to support him. Jorge Banos: Baby Steps for a Bigger Run!

Posted by Rick McLean on May 14, 2010 at 23:48 pm

Submitted By: Patrick Holmes           

a

This coming Saturday, May 15th at the Powerade Center in Brampton Ontario, Jorge Banos and Harrison King-Mcbain will face off for the second time since their 2008 fight ending in a majority draw. The previous fight provided a highly entertaining main event for the people in attendance, and the second one should deliver the same, especially since the original six rounder has now added two more. Professional boxing in Ontario has, in more recent years, begun to gather momentum attempting to replicate the growing popularity and talent pool that our neighbors to the east in Quebec have developed. And, of course, Ontario has found numerous talented fighters hoping to put their name on the map. For Jorge Banos, the Ontario lightweight division is the particular point of the map he wishes to take aim.  Read More

United Promotions Card Heating Up!!

Posted by Durell Wambolt on May 13, 2010 at 09:35 am

 

In what started of as a very quiet promotion is quickly heating up!  This Saturday, May 15th Andrew Singh Kooner (10-2 4KO’s) of Mississauga, Ontario will challenge Jose Silveira (10-2 4KO’s) of Mexico for the vacant NABA Bantamweight Title.  With identical records there isn’t much separating the 2, only the fact that Silveira has fought 6 more rounds as a professional, 63 to Kooner’s 57.

a

What has already set the 2 apart is the trash talking.  Kooner opts to do his talking in the ring while Silveira’s camp has already started outside of it. Silveira’s manager, Marco Rivera stated in a recent press release that Kooner, a Sikh Canadian, will not be able to compete with his fighter.  “How can a Canadian Sikh even think that they can be on the same level playing field as us?” Rivera said. “Now if we were playing hockey or that other game cricket, then yes, but not boxing. Boxing is our (Mexico) national sport” Rivera went on to say that his fighter will knockout Kooner on Saturday night. Read More

Lupo and Jimenez Fight to a Draw

a

a

a

Last night a capacity crowd at the Hershey Centre in Mississauga, Ontario, witnessed an action packed night of knock outs at United Boxing Promotions first card of 2010 entitled Undisputed.  The Main Event of the night saw WBA Fedecentro Light Middleweight champion and Canadian Welterweight champion Victor Lupo (17-1-2, 9KO’s) earn an eight round 75-76, 77-75, 76-76 split draw with Mexico’s Ulises Jimenez (16-12, 12KO’s).

a

 

 

Lupo was the aggressor throughout the fight however in the first round he was caught by a right uppercut as he was leaning in and dropped to the canvass in a flash knockdown.  Jimenez was an awkward fighter and his strategy throughout the fight consisted of circling the perimeter of the ring and only punching when he was forced to.  In addition, Jimenez would attempt to lure Lupo into the right uppercut but was seldom successful.  However, when Jimenez did throw punches he would land the harder more effective blows.  Read More
